The useful Riviera Maya question is not “which Secrets is on sale.” It is whether you are buying Maroma Beach or buying a garden-view week that happens to share a brand.

Secrets Maroma Beach sits on the stretch that still justifies a $$$$ rate for couples who will actually use the sand. The booking angle is narrow: Preferred Club, ideally a swim-out, in a shoulder week. That combination is what Quiet Score is rewarding — club-level pool and beach areas plus a shoreline that is not a sliver.

If the only available rate is a base suite in peak weeks, you are no longer booking the listing. You are booking inventory.
